So, what’s the deal with reflexology? Well, let’s take a stroll through the basics. Reflexology is based on the idea that certain areas on your feet correspond to different organs and systems throughout your body. Think of it as a little roadmap: push on the right pressure point, and—presto! You might just alleviate tension in your back, boost your digestion, or even support better sleep.
